Symfony, MySQL et l'UTF-8
Bonjour a tous,
voila, j'essaie sans succès et cela depuis plusieurs jours, que la génération automatique des tables qui est fait par Symfony, se fasse en UTF-8.
Malgré tout ce que j'ai pu faire, lorsque je regarde mes tables, elles sont toujours en "latin1...".
Pourant dans mon fichier database.yml, j'ai définit:
Mon fichier propel.ini:
Code:
1 2 3 4 5 6 7 8
| propel.database = mysql
propel.database.createUrl = mysql://localhost/
propel.database.url = mysql://root@localhost/cockpit
propel.database.encoding = utf8
propel.mysql.tableType = InnoDB
propel.mysql.encoding = utf8 |
J'ai également tenté d'éditer le fichier [B]schema.yml[B] en y rajoutant:
Code:
1 2
| Table:
_options: { collate: utf8_unicode_ci, charset: utf8 } |
mais rien n'y fait (mais bon sur ce dernier point, peut-être que ma configuration est mal écrite.
ensuite tous les fichiers de configuration view.yml & co sont également définit en UTF-8 pour que l'affichage au sein du site se fasse bien. Par contre ma base MySQL refuse de se mettre en UTF-8.
Est-ce que quelqu'un aurrait une solution ?
Merci par avance.